Harry w. unable to testify in major drug case around ' cheese route '

Gepubliceerd op 8 februari 2016 om 17:04

Very against the wishes of the lawyers of the four suspects of large-scale drug trafficking, the Court decided Monday morning to abandon it for this week planned interrogation of Harry W.

media_xl_3582713-7.jpgW. is an important witness in the great liquidateproces Passage and in the Amsterdam Amsterdam criminal case started Monday on the import of over four tons of cocaine. He suffers the liquidation case since his testimonies in Passage to post-traumatic stress disorder. Experts have determined that he is depressed and a ' personality disorder with anti-social traits.

The experts suggest that Harry w. could must be considered for a trial to the Court, but that he thereby ' undeniably major health risks would run, "as Court President Cohen Tervaert put it. On the value of the package by Harry w. statements made to the public prosecutor's Office and the lawyers but how to pronounce in their indictment and pleas, the Court added.

Harry w. in the late 1990s was a close contact of prime suspects Marco p. and Thom b., and worked for them. He rather chauffeerde for the famous criminal Henk Orlando Rommy-with whom Thom b. was a friend.

Cocaine w. says of ' Marco and Tom ' to have heard they imported large quantities of cocaine. Thom b. would the transports from South America have organized, Marco p. would have ensured for sea-going vessels pick up the drugs as soon as they arrived in Netherlands.

Harry w. is one of the three Dutch witnesses in drug case-in addition to a triad Colombiaane regret optanten which also detailed misrepresentation about the drugs line to Netherlands. Another controversial criminal witness, Wout van Kouwen, was Monday be questioned by the Court, the plaintiffs and the lawyers-and suspicious Thom b.

Flat in Utrecht he repeated what he had already told in his eleven statements to the police and in eleven questioning by the investigating judge. If good friend he did plenty of business with Spain and in particular for Thom b.-in homes and strong plots, especially. The two had an argument that high sustained and in which the (groups) in Amsterdam notorious criminals like Johnny Madrigal (liquidated in 2005) and Sreten Jocic ' Jotsa ' is mixed.

From the witnesses cabin of ' the bunker ' of the Court in Osdorp gave Van Kouwen often disjointed, muddled answers, but he remained with his head line: Thom b. has told him personally about his drug trafficking and a boat with cocaine that he expected shortly after the turn of the century.

Conflicts at that time already fully with Thom Van Kouwen, b. upside down was due to financial conflicts and because B had been to bed with his wife, also was expecting to get millions if the boat once inside was. That fell through because the tug Otton containing 4050 kilos of cocaine was confiscated in Vlissingen in August 2003.

The judges asked several times why Thom Van Kouwen b. would give him millions if they just had a lot of hassle to money, but did not get any clear answer. Thom b. says that Vidya has targeted him right on the merits and had brought with him in great danger lies. He says to have been so afraid of reprisals from the environment that he was hiding on a boat in the zaanstreek. Vidya would once again have him looked up and a gun at his head.

The trial of the third Dutch witness stands for scheduled next Monday, all hopes the Court that he already this week can come now Harry w. has fallen off. Antillian Hensley j. sat a long prison sentence for his involvement in the four tons of cocaine on the Otton, but is after accusing the current suspects go.
